Karen Bass and NAACP President Derrick Johnson Discuss Police Reform on the Anniversary of George Floyd s Murder Time 1 hr ago © Justin Knight NAACP NAACP President Derrick Johnson and Representative Karen Bass The United States has faced a racial reckoning in the 365 days since former Minneapolis Police Officer Derek Chauvin murdered George Floyd, an unarmed Black man, by kneeling on his neck for nine minutes and 29 seconds. Millions of Americans have marched in dozens of cities protesting police brutality. Thousands of employers have attempted to grapple with workplace inequality. Black voters showed up to the November polls in droves especially in pivotal electoral states like Georgia, Michigan, and Pennsylvania helping Joe Biden win the White House.

Sheriff s Office settles deadly shooting lawsuit for $2 5 million - South Florida Sun-Sentinel

The shooting of Jermaine McBean helped shape Florida law, prompting the state Supreme Court to determine that law enforcement officers are just as entitled to the protections of the Stand Your Ground law as civilian citizens.
